Depends on your budget. If you want to stick with alpine I suggest the PDX amps. Their V-Power line is their lower series. It'll still bump, but definately not as clean or loud as the PDX series.

Otherwise I'm sure you can find tons of good brand 1/2 ohm stable mono amps.

Are your subs DVC 4 ohm? Ported or sealed enclosure? What kind of car is it going in?
